What Rob Grasso likes about Panera Bread:
One of the newer and nicer Panera locations in the area. Love having the self serve kiosks. Also has a drive thru. Food is consistently good but has gotten rather pricey.Vegetarian options: Lots of vegetarian options from many soup varieties to salads, sandwiches, flatbread pizzas, and warm bowls.Parking: Ample parking not shared with any other tenants. Location is right off NY-96 near the I90 and I490 interchange.Ki... View all feedback.
